Access calendario

Me llamo Hernán y soy nuevo en esto. Necesito saber si me puedes ayudar en un problema que tengo.
Hay alguna manera de crear un aviso (alarma) en un calendario de mi formulario de access, para cada registro.
Y si no es posible, necesito saber la manera de combinar mi formulario de access, con el calendario de outlook, para crear una alarma un día determinado, para un registro determinado.

1 respuesta

Respuesta
1
Crea un campo 'alarma' en la tabla y lo enlazas a un textbox del
formulario.
Introduce en el evento current() del form...
Private Sub Form_Current()
If Texto0 > Date Then MsgBox "ALARMA"
End Sub
Pero ojo ! Esto solo te avisara al acceder o activar un registro!
Si quieres que el access se abra solo una vez al día y recorra
todos los registros para que te haga una 'lista de alarmas', me lo pides.
Ahora te adjunto una copia de una consulta reciente de estilo parecida...
Dice...
<table border="0" class="w100"><tbody><tr><td class="MessageTextContainer"><div class="MessageText">1 'Private Sub cmdN1_Click()
2 'On Error GoTo Err_cmdN1_Click
3 'If sstatus = "AUTORIZADO CON GARANTIA" Then
4 'DoCmd.OpenReport "Notificacion Autorizado 2da Etapa", acViewPreview
5 'DoCmd.Close acReport, "Notificacion Autorizado 1ra Etapa"
6 'DoCmd.Maximize
7 ' DoCmd.SendObject acReport, "Notificacion Autorizado 2da Etapa", "FormatoSnapshot(*.snp)", "", "", "", "(A) " & snombresoldoc & " " & sControl, "Atención : Gerente y/o Ejecutivo " & vbCrLf & "Por este medio les notificamos que la solicitud a nombre de : " & vbCrLf & vbCrLf & "NOMBRE :" & snombresoldoc & vbCrLf & "CONTROL :" & sControl
8 'ElseIf sstatus = "DECLINADO ETAPA 2" Then
9 'DoCmd.SendObject , , , , , , "(D) " & snombresoldoc & " " & sControl, "NOTIFICADO DECLINADO" & vbCrLf & vbCrLf & "Atención: Gerente y/o Ejecutivo" & vbCrLf & "Por este medio les notificamos que la solicitud de crédito a nombre de:" & vbCrLf & vbCrLf & "NOMBRE: " & snombresoldoc & vbCrLf & "CONTROL: " & sControl & "Se encuentra DECLINADO"
10 'End If
11 'Exit_cmdN1_Click:
12 ' Exit Sub
13 'Err_cmdN1_Click:
14 ' Resume Exit_cmdN1_Click
15 'End Sub
Lo que requiero es que en la linea 7 al momento de mandar a llamar el Informe y enviarlo por mail, éste se envíe con formato .ZIP y protegido con una contraseña preestablecida.
¿Es posible? O de que manera puedo programar que el informe quede zipeado al momento de enviarse por mail.
Saludos y gracias. </div></td></tr></tbody></table>
<div class="Message AlternatingMessage"><table border="0" class="w100"><tbody><tr style="display: none"><td class="MessageHeader" colspan="2"><div class="MessageTitle">codigo para zipear o encriptar </div><div class="MessageIcon">http://www.todoexpertos.com/imgs/icons/question/msgs/Answer.gif </div><div class="MessageDate">27/01/2008 </div></td></tr><tr><td class="UserIcon"><div class="MessageDate">27/01/2008 </div>http://www.todoexpertos.com/fotos/48x48/fibonnaci.gif <div>Experto </div></td><td class="MessageTextContainer"><div class="MessageText">Hola
No se si con el comando SendObjec puedes mandar
archivos,supongo que también.</div><div class="MessageText">=====================================================</div><div class="MessageText">ATENCION...LO SIGUIENTE VA POR TI (HERNAN77-SPAIN)...</div><div class="MessageText">===================================================== </div><div class="MessageText">
Previamente para enziparlo deberías usar las dll
(Biblioteca)de un programa zip en el access:
Una vez las tengas en el disco cópialas en
C:\WINDOWS\system32\ y debes registrarlas
clickandolas o usando
C:\WINDOWS\system32\regsvr32.exe
Seguidamente abre en diseño un modulo access
cualquiera (o creas uno nuevo si no hay ninguno)
y dale a Herramientas / Referencias
e incluye tu nueva/s dll como referencia.
y... Ya puedes usar el programa en access.
¿Fácil, no?
Saludos. </div></td></tr></tbody></table></div><div class="Message"><table border="0" class="w100"><tbody><tr style="display: none"><td class="MessageHeader" colspan="2"><div class="MessageTitle">Pregunta finalizada. Valoración: 4 </div><div class="MessageIcon">http://www.todoexpertos.com/imgs/icons/question/msgs/FinishedQuestionByUser.gif </div><div class="MessageDate">29/01/2008 </div></td></tr><tr><td class="UserIcon"><div class="MessageDate">29/01/2008 </div>http://www.todoexpertos.com/fotos/48x48/merol333.gif <div>Usuario </div></td><td class="MessageTextContainer"><div class="MessageText">EXCELENTE ME FUE DE MUCHA AYUDA,</div></td></tr></tbody></table></div>

Añade tu respuesta

Haz clic para o

Más respuestas relacionadas